#69306c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#69306c is composed of 41.2% red, 18.8%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 55.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 297 degrees, a saturation of 38.5% and a lightness of 30.6%. #69306c color hex could be obtained by blending #d260d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#69306c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d060d is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#69306c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#534854 is the less saturated color, while #94009c is the most saturated one.
